Since its inception in 2008, United Nations World Oceans Day has
celebrated the ocean in recognition of its importance as the
sustainer of all life on earth. As the challenges to the
ocean continue to grow, so does the need to understand them and
mobilize globally.
Drawing in a global community through in-person and virtual
events and campaigns, the United Nations celebration has ignited
a groundswell, created an inclusive platform, and through multi-
stakeholder engagment has yielded impactful action worldwide.

Once you determine the location, date, and time,
determine the best way for you to track RSVPs-
u Email updates to invite, remind and follow-up with
gueste
u For larger screenings, use an online RSVP system using
tools like Eventbrite, a Facebook Event, or a Google Fora
u For-in person events, use a sign-up sheet to track
attendees
